Introduction to The Masters Tournament
The Masters Schedule 2026 sets the stage for one of the most prestigious events in golf – The Masters Tournament. Held annually at Augusta National Golf Club in Augusta, Georgia, The Masters is the first of the four major championships in professional golf.

Origins of The Masters
The Masters Tournament was established by golf legend Bobby Jones and investment banker Clifford Roberts in 1934. It was originally held at Augusta National Golf Club in Georgia, USA, and has remained there ever since. 2026 Masters Schedule
The 2026 Masters Tournament will feature top golfers battling it out on the Augusta National Golf Club course. Scheduled from April 9-12, 2026, this edition of The Masters promises to be a thrilling event, with players vying for the prestigious green jacket and a place in golfing history.
